Hall of Fame Plaque, awarded to inductees to the Australian Football Hall of Fame at the inaugural induction 1996. Named to Tom MacKenzie inducted 1996 (275mm x 175mm) bronze and timber. Uncirculated.

Tom McKenzie (note this is the correct spelling of his name) is an Aussie Rules legend who was awarded the South Australian Football Association Magarey Medal in 1902 with West Torrens and 1905 and 1906 with North Adelaide. The Magarey Medal is awarded to the player judged by umpires as 'Fairest and Most Brilliant' in the South Australian League. Tom McKenzie was the first triple recipient of this coveted medal and one of only five triple recipients since its inception in 1896. His Magarey Medals for 1902 and 1905 were auctioned by Noble Numismatics Sale 79 Lot 963, realising $25,400. Together with, Inaugural Induction 1996 Admission Ticket stub; Inaugural Induction 1996 Menu and Program; The Adelaide Advertiser 2 September 1968 Magarey Medal Souvenir 4-page lift-out with the history of the award and photos and names of all recipients; black and white photo (215mm x 165mm) of Tom McKenzie in football uniform; scan of a football card (65mm x 42mm) featuring Tom McKenzie in colour; one page precis of Tom McKenzie's career and life.
